Key features
- Pallet box type CB3 (1200 x 1000 x H 740 mm) with drop-on lid and tie-down straps
- Dimensions incl. lid: 1236 x 1036 x H 766 mm
- The CB3 pallet box with lockable lid is certified with UN code 4H2/Y
- Certified as a UN box for medium-risk dangerous goods with code Y
- For transport and storage of solid dangerous goods in packing groups II and III
- Approved as a UN overpack type 4H2 (rigid plastic box)
- Payload: 439 kg
- Maximum stack load: 1340 kg
- With 3 runners for maximum stability and load capacity
- The runners are integral with the box - for a long service life
- Fitted all around with impact protection above the entry openings
- Inside walls are completely smooth and flat - easy to empty and easy to clean
- Made from virgin PE and highly chemical-resistant
- Stable stacking via the integrated stacking lugs on the corners
- Very robust one-piece pallet box that reliably protects your dangerous goods
- Options: RFID transponders - QR code and barcode - printing - available in various colours
Description
Light grey plastic pallet box (1200 x 1000 x H 740 mm – 610 liter), type CB3 with grey lid. This impact-resistant plastic pallet box on three pallet runners is supplied with a matching drop-on lid and is locked using two tie-down straps. The CB3 box is produced as a single piece using the injection-moulding process, making it exceptionally robust. The lower wall panels are additionally reinforced with a heavy rib structure. This acts as a buffer against impact damage. As a result, the CB3 box is an ideal pallet box for dangerous goods. The CB3 has UN approval for medium-risk dangerous goods (code Y) and is approved for the transport and storage of solid dangerous goods in packing groups II and III, including lithium batteries and accumulators (not critically defective). The box complies with the regulations set out in the ADR for road transport, as well as the requirements for transporting dangerous goods by rail (RIO), by sea (IMDG Code) and by air (IATA-DGR).
